When I researched it last time I found following:

Bing:
https://wiki.openstreetmap.org/wiki/File:Bing_license.pdf

"The rights that you have under this agreement are limited solely
to aerial imagery use in a non-commercial online editor application
of OpenStreetMap maps"

so only minimal and accidental use of Bing imagery would be allowed
on OSM Wiki (for example photo of people doing something OSM related
with JOSM opened on one of computers and set to using Bing imagery)
